How do I change the DOB for a child account?

I accidentally changed my Date Of Birth and made my account a child account. How do I fix this?

If the birth date on a Microsoft account says that it belongs to a child, there are different steps to take in regions such as the United States of America and the Republic of Korea, and other regions that regulate what children can do online. Here is what to do when you are a parent trying to change your child's birth date:

  1. Using the parent's Microsoft account, sign in to your Family page on the Microsoft account website.
  2. Select Manage my child's profile info.
  3. For the child’s account that you want to change, select Edit this child's personal info and then follow the instructions.
